May 7, 2020 Opinion or Order Filing 5 FINAL JUDGMENT.IT IS HEREBY ORDERED that Plaintiffs complaint is hereby DISMISSED WITH PREJUDICE as frivolous. IT IS FURTHER ORDERED that the above entitled cause of action is hereby CLOSED. Signed by Judge Alan D Albright. (am)
May 7, 2020 Opinion or Order Filing 4 ORDER DISMISSING CASE. It is therefore ORDERED that Plaintiffs complaint is dismissed with prejudice as frivolous pursuant to 28 U.S.C. 1915A. It is further ORDERED that Plaintiff is warned that if Plaintiff files more than three actions or appeals while he is a prisoner which are dismissed as frivolous or malicious or for failure to state a claim on which relief may be granted, then he will be prohibited from bringing any other actions in forma pauperis unless he is in imminent danger of serious physical injury. 28 U.S.C. 1915(g). It is finally ORDERED that the Clerk shall e-mail a copy of this order and the final judgment to the keeper of the three-strikes list. Copy routed to Operations Department. Signed by Judge Alan D Albright. (am)
